Salt Composition

Ofloxacin (200mg) + Ornidazole (500mg)

Overview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et

Duo-Antibiotic 200mg/500mg tablets combine two antibiotics to combat bacterial and parasitic infections. Effective against a broad spectrum of bacterial infections affecting teeth, lungs, gastrointestinal tract, urinary, and genital systems, this medication is ideally taken with food at consistent intervals for optimal results. Exceeding the prescribed dosage can be harmful. Missed doses should be taken promptly upon recollection. Complete the full course of treatment, even with symptom improvement, for complete recovery. Potential side effects include nausea, vomiting, abdominal discomfort, appetite loss, dizziness, and headache. Maintain a balanced diet and adequate hydration to mitigate these. Consult a physician if side effects worsen. Seek immediate medical attention for allergic reactions (rash, itching, swelling, breathing difficulties). Inform your doctor of any kidney or liver conditions, concurrent medications, pregnancy, or breastfeeding before starting treatment.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to increased dizziness risk. While generally not impairing driving ability, avoid driving if drowsiness or dizziness occurs. Individuals with known allergies to the medication's components should not use it. Rest is crucial for effective treatment.

How to use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et:

Consume this medication precisely as your physician directs, adhering to both the prescribed dosage and treatment length.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ets should be administered with a meal.

How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et works:

The dual-antibiotic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ablet, containing Ofloxacin and Ornidazole, combats infection through distinct mechanisms. Ofloxacin halts bacterial reproduction and repair, leading to bacterial death. Simultaneously, Ornidazole eradicates parasitic and anaerobic bacteria by targeting their DNA. This combined action provides comprehensive infection control.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the compatibility of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ets with breastfeeding is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ets might impair your driving ability due to potential side effects.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ets in patients with kidney disease appears to pose minimal risk. Preliminary evidence indicates that dosage modification may be unnecessary; however, phys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g tablets, as dose mod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Doff-OZ 200mg/500mg Tablet d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
